摘要
The present study provides a critical overview of the state-ofthe-art existing reliability assessment of reinforced concrete bridges. The techniques were classified broadly as Inspection and maintenance, Assessment of condition, posting of bridges, rating of existing bridges, load testing and structural health monitoring. The study revealed various techniques and helpful information that could be employed for superior forecasting of the effective service life of degrading RC bridges as well as in predicting the optimum time for periodic inspection and creating maintenance strategies for continued service life of the bridges. This structural assessment guideline can be applied to all kind of existing bridge structures for all type of structural material (concrete, steel, timber, masonry, composite material). Experience based quantitative assessment of deterioration effects and other damage through visual inspection is carried out where as Serviceability based quantitative assessment of safety and reliability is carried out using refined model-based monitoring of static and dynamic test data.
